Financial support for EU home students pursuing higher education primarily comprises two main types of aid: Tuition Fee Loans and Maintenance Loans. These financial resources play a crucial role in ensuring that students can access quality education without being burdened by the high costs associated with tuition and living expenses.

Tuition Fee Loan:

One of the key components of financial aid available to EU home students is the Tuition Fee Loan. Tuition fees represent the annual charges imposed by universities and colleges for the privilege of attending a specific course. The Tuition Fee Loan is designed to cover these fees, ensuring that students can focus on their studies without worrying about the financial burden of tuition costs.

EU home students can obtain Tuition Fee Loans to cover their tuition expenses, and the amount they can receive is typically up to £9,250. This funding can go a long way in reimbursing the costs associated with their chosen university or institution. It's important to note that the specific amount available can vary depending on the academic year and government policies, so students should stay updated on the latest figures and regulations.

When applying for a Tuition Fee Loan, it's crucial for students to confirm the tuition fees charged by their university or college each year. This confirmation process helps ensure that they receive the correct amount of funding from Student Finance England (SFE) or the relevant funding authority in their region. Accurate information about tuition fees is essential to avoid over or underestimating the loan amount.

The Tuition Fee Loan is typically disbursed in three instalments over the academic year. These payments are made directly to the university or college on behalf of the student. This structure ensures that the educational institution receives the necessary funds to support the student's education while minimizing the administrative burden on the student.
